The Path to Peace: Vicente Luque’s Personal Transformation
Known for his formidable presence in the Octagon, Vicente Luque, a prominent figure in the Welterweight division, encountered a significant setback over the past year. Following a medical suspension, Luque was forced to reevaluate his path. According to UFC.com, this period of reflection led him to embrace mental peace and acceptance, stepping away from his intense routine. As he begins this new chapter, he’s focusing not just on physical prowess, but on the power of a calm mind.

What’s at Stake: UFC Rio and Luque’s Future
Returning to Brazil for UFC Rio isn’t just a professional comeback for Luque, it’s deeply personal. Holding a record of 23 wins, 11 losses, and 1 draw, every match adds to his journey. A win could propel him toward a title shot, while a loss might send him reevaluating his strategies. Yet, with his newfound serenity, Luque is prepared for both outcomes, emphasizing growth over immediate triumph.
Vicente Luque has a significant strike accuracy of 62.44% in his previous fights, demonstrating his advanced skills in the Octagon.
